Electrical safety is paramount for homeowners. The dangers related to electrical systems can lead to extreme penalties if not managed correctly. Understanding elementary electrical safety suggestions can considerably reduce these dangers and create a secure setting.


Regularly inspect electrical cords and appliances for indicators of injury. Frayed wires or cracking insulation should not be ignored; such points can lead to electrical shocks or fires. If any appliance appears damaged, it's best to cease using it immediately and seek the assistance of knowledgeable for repairs or alternative.


Overloading circuits is a typical mistake many make. Each outlet has a specific wattage capability, and plugging too many units into one outlet can create hazardous conditions. To avoid this, distribute electrical usage across a quantity of retailers and avoid utilizing multiple power strips in the same outlet.


Using extension cords can present momentary solutions, but they shouldn't be a everlasting repair. Always go for putting in further outlets if more power is needed in a room. Over time, extension cords can wear out and turn into fire hazards, particularly when lined with carpets or furniture.

Keep all electrical appliances away from water sources. Water and electrical energy are a dangerous combination and might result in severe electrocution risks. Areas like kitchens and loos require particular consideration. It’s often wise to think about using Ground Fault Circuit Interrupters (GFCIs) in these areas since they mechanically reduce off the electrical energy in the event that they detect a ground fault.


Proper lighting is crucial in any home. Dimly lit areas can typically become places of accidents because of misplaced objects or tripping hazards. Installing enough lighting, together with outdoor lights, can enhance each safety and security.


Every homeowner should know the place their circuit breaker is positioned and tips on how to function it. Familiarity with your home’s electrical system can assist in addressing issues rapidly. Label each breaker for simple identification, particularly in emergency situations the place velocity is vital.

Smoke detectors must be strategically positioned all through the home. These devices serve as early warning systems for potential fire hazards, including these posed by electrical failures. Regular maintenance, together with testing and replacing batteries, is crucial to make sure they work successfully.


Encourage kids to grasp and respect the dangers of electricity. Teaching them to not play with electrical shops or cords can forestall many childhood accidents. It is crucial to supervise youngsters in areas where electrical equipment is present and to maintain appliances out of their attain when not in use.

Electrical work should at all times be left to professionals unless you might have the right coaching and information. DIY electrical repairs can result in dangerous conditions, especially if the correct safety procedures are not followed. A trained electrician understands the latest codes and may ensure that any work carried out adheres to safety standards.


Additionally, be positive that your home’s wiring is up to date. Older properties could have outdated wiring that doesn't meet fashionable safety requirements. An electrician can evaluate your home’s system and make recommendations for any necessary upgrades.

In the occasion of an electrical fire, understanding how to respond can save lives. Never try and extinguish an electrical fire Resources with water, as this makes the situation worse. Always have a hearth extinguisher rated for electrical fires available. Dialing emergency companies must be the immediate step if the fireplace cannot be contained shortly.


Keeping an organized electrical panel can be important for safety. Ensure that the panel is easily accessible, and avoid blocking it with gadgets like furniture or storage. This makes it simpler to turn off power in emergency conditions or conduct common checks for any points.

  • Regularly inspect cords and plugs for any signs of put on and tear or damage, changing them immediately to forestall electrical fires.

  • Ensure all electrical shops are equipped with Ground Fault Circuit Interrupters (GFCIs) in areas prone to moisture, similar to kitchens and loos.

  • Avoid overloading circuits by distributing electrical gadgets across multiple retailers and utilizing only one heat-producing appliance per circuit.

  • Utilize surge protectors for delicate electronics to safeguard towards voltage spikes during storms or power surges.

  • Keep flammable materials away from electrical gadgets and outlets to scale back fire hazards.

  • Educate all family members, especially kids, in regards to the dangers of playing with electrical outlets and cords.

  • Schedule regular skilled inspections of your own home's electrical system to catch potential hazards early.

  • Use light bulbs with the right wattage for fixtures; exceeding the really helpful wattage can lead to overheating.

  • Invest in smoke alarms and carbon monoxide detectors, making certain they're often tested and maintained for safety.

  • Familiarize yourself with your home’s electrical panel, together with how to safely reset circuit breakers if they trip.
